Come viene rappresentata la memoria
Nelle neuroscienze, la memoria non è immagazzinata in un'unica posizione, ma distribuita su reti di neuroni. La forza delle sinapsi cambia nel tempo, formando schemi che codificano le esperienze. Nei modelli computazionali, la memoria è rappresentata numericamente attraverso parametri come pesi, embedding o moduli di memoria esterni. Questo rende la memoria artificiale più esplicita, ma meno flessibile dal punto di vista biologico.
Apprendimento e aggiornamento delle informazioni
Il cervello aggiorna continuamente la memoria attraverso l'esperienza, i cicli del sonno e i cambiamenti neuroplastici. L'apprendimento è un processo continuo e profondamente legato ai processi biologici. Al contrario, i modelli computazionali in genere apprendono attraverso fasi di addestramento utilizzando algoritmi di ottimizzazione come la discesa del gradiente, con aggiornamenti che avvengono in fasi strutturate anziché tramite un adattamento biologico continuo.
Meccanismi di recupero e richiamo
Il recupero della memoria umana è ricostruttivo, ovvero il cervello ricostruisce i ricordi utilizzando indizi parziali e informazioni contestuali. Questo può introdurre distorsioni, ma garantisce flessibilità. I sistemi computazionali recuperano la memoria attraverso una ricerca deterministica o probabilistica di rappresentazioni memorizzate, che è più veloce e precisa, ma meno adattabile al contesto.
Compromesso tra stabilità e plasticità
Le neuroscienze dimostrano che la memoria deve trovare un equilibrio tra stabilità e plasticità per evitare sia l'oblio che la rigidità. Il cervello raggiunge questo obiettivo attraverso meccanismi come il consolidamento sinaptico. I modelli computazionali si trovano ad affrontare una sfida simile, nota come oblio catastrofico, in cui le nuove informazioni apprese possono sovrascrivere le conoscenze pregresse, a meno che non vengano utilizzate tecniche specializzate.
Efficienza e scalabilità
Il cervello umano funziona con un consumo energetico estremamente basso, mantenendo al contempo un'elaborazione della memoria altamente efficiente grazie al parallelismo massiccio. I modelli computazionali, in particolare le reti neurali su larga scala, richiedono molta più energia e risorse hardware, ma possono scalare per elaborare rapidamente enormi insiemi di dati. Ciascun sistema ottimizza in base a vincoli diversi: la biologia privilegia l'efficienza, mentre il calcolo privilegia la velocità e la scalabilità.